Mobile Wallet Adoption Model for Improving MSME Performance in Indonesia's Tourism Sector

Resa Nurlaela Anwar, Ellena Nurfazria Handayani, Mellani Quintania

Abstract


The growth of smartphone users in Indonesia, surpassing the number of active bank accounts, presents a massive opportunity for the widespread adoption of mobile payment systems. Consumers increasingly tend to transact online to reduce physical contact, encouraging MSMEs to adjust their payment methods to align with changing consumer behaviour. Adapting to current information technology trends is an essential motivator for MSME operators to implement mobile payment systems in their businesses. Despite the growing trend, many MSMEs in Indonesia still need to be connected to the digital ecosystem, including mobile wallet initiation systems. The digitalization process of SMEs in Indonesia is still low, and Indonesian SMEs are still relatively lagging and are not ready for digital transformation. Therefore, it is essential to start digital transformation. Adopting digital technology can increase productivity and competitiveness for Indonesian SMEs. The purpose of this study is to find out the factors that affect the readiness of SMEs to adopt digital-based financial technology and to examine the influence of financial technology adoption on company performance.
